Global Headlines Germany:Two Chinese tourists arrested in Berlin for giving Nazi Salute
Just Earth News | @justearthnews | 07 Aug 2017, 05:36 am Print

Berlin, Aug 7 (JEN): Two Chinese tourists were arrested by Berlin police from the city's Reichstag building on Saturday for giving the Nazi Salute, reports said.
The detainees were however released later on personal bail of $600.
They are aged 36 and 49.
Nazi Salute along with hate speech are strictly prohibited in Germany and land one in prison.
The two Chinese nationals were charged under use of symbols of unconstitutional organizations," including "flags, insignia, uniforms, slogans and forms of greeting."
Germany witnesses approximately two million Chinese visitors every year.
